$320.95
$319.66
Follow up
$192.56
Follow up
$537.60
Follow up
$52.94
Follow up
$121.95
$120.99
Follow up
$52.94
$50.70
Follow up
$52.94
$50.70
Follow up
$52.94
Follow up
$136.39
$123.39
Follow up
$52.94
$50.70
Follow up
$121.95
$109.43
Follow up
$105.90
$100.12
Follow up
$160.47
$151.32
Follow up
$160.47
$158.38
Follow up
$417.24
Follow up
$481.43
Follow up
$52.94
Follow up
$52.94
Follow up
$52.94
Follow up
Show More
19160 out of 25380